Seminar: Dr Peter Fahey

Back to events
A person looking off camera
Date(s)
February 5, 2025
Location
Old McMordie Hall, Music Building
Time
13:00 - 14:00

Composer and Lecturer in Composition at Queen’s Peter Fahey will discuss his recent music and compositional interests, including his ongoing opera-monodrama Through and Through for female voice and chamber orchestra, and his orchestral work To the Woman Going Up the Escalator at Columbus Circle at Five-Thirty Last Evening. 

Peter Fahey has been described as a composer of “alluring soundscapes” and “arresting moments” (The New York Times), a “rising-star composer” (NYC-ARTS) and “a composer who is full of effective ideas” (The Journal of Music). He has collaborated with, among others, Alarm Will Sound, the Aspen Contemporary Ensemble, the American Composers Orchestra, Continuum, Crash Ensemble, Ensemble Musiques Nouvelles, ensemble recherche, Irish National Opera, Klangforum Wien and Ensemble SurPlus. He is a 2024-25 MacDowell Fellow and the winner of the 2024 Roy Minoff Commission from the Kent State Glauser School of Music.
